mdzz.js 601 B

1234567891011121314151617181920212223242526272829303132
  1. /*
  2. * @Description:
  3. * @Autor: kindring
  4. * @Date: 2021-10-29 10:28:28
  5. * @LastEditors: kindring
  6. * @LastEditTime: 2021-10-29 10:28:29
  7. * @LastDescript:
  8. */
  9. let i = [
  10. {key1:'val1'},
  11. {key2:'val2'},
  12. {key3:'val3'},
  13. ]
  14. let i2 = [
  15. {key:'val1',v:2},
  16. {key:'val2',v:4},
  17. {key:'val3',v:6},
  18. {key:'val4',v:''},
  19. ]
  20. let s = JSON.parse(JSON.stringify(i).replace(/[\{|\}]/g,'').replace(/\[/,'{').replace(/\]/,'}'))
  21. console.log(s);
  22. console.log(s.key1)
  23. function fn(i){
  24. return ('x')&&i
  25. }
  26. console.log(fn(6));
  27. console.log(i2.reduce((r,v)=>{console.log(r); return (r[v.key]=v.v)&&r},{}))